sparc: remove CONFIG_SUN4

While doing some easy cleanups on the sparc code I noticed that the
CONFIG_SUN4 code seems to be worse than the rest - there were some
"I don't know how it should work, but the current code definitely cannot
work." places.

And while I have seen people running Linux on machines like a
SPARCstation 5 a few years ago I don't recall having seen sun4
machines, even less ones running Linux.
